Preparation of betaine injection and its therapeutic effect in pulmonary arterial hypertension.

Abstract

Pulmonary arterial hypertension (PAH) is a life-threatening disease characterised by elevated pulmonary pressure, right ventricular failure (RVF) and ultimately death. Aggressive treatment of RVF is considered an important therapeutic strategy to treat PAH. Previous studies have indicated that betaine may be may a promising therapeutic approach for PAH-induced RVF. Therefore, in this study, betaine solution for injection was prepared and characterised using various techniques. The therapeutic efficacy of three different methods of administration (intragastric, nebulised inhalation and intravenous injection) were comprehensively evaluated in terms of pharmacokinetics, tissue distribution and pharmacodynamics. The pharmacokinetic results demonstrated that betaine injection administered via nebulised inhalation significantly prolonged betaine's half-life and increased its internal circulation time compared to the intragastric and intravenous routes. Biodistribution experiments verified that the betaine formulation accumulated in the lung tissue when administered via inhalation. The results of the pharmacodynamic analysis further confirmed that right ventricular systolic pressure, mean pulmonary artery pressure and right ventricular hypertrophy index increased in the model group and that inhaled betaine suppressed these pathological changes to a level comparable to those observed in the control group. Taken together, these results indicate that betaine administered by inhalation is a promising strategy for the treatment of PAH-induced RVF.

摘要

肺动脉高压(PAH)是一种危及生命的疾病,其特征是肺动脉压升高、右心室衰竭(RVF),最终导致死亡。积极治疗 RVF 被认为是治疗 PAH 的重要治疗策略。先前的研究表明,甜菜碱可能是治疗 PAH 诱导的 RVF 的一种很有前途的治疗方法。因此,在这项研究中,我们制备了注射用甜菜碱溶液,并使用各种技术对其进行了表征。从药代动力学、组织分布和药效学三个方面综合评价了三种不同给药途径(胃内、雾化吸入和静脉注射)的治疗效果。药代动力学结果表明,与胃内和静脉途径相比,雾化吸入给予的甜菜碱注射液显著延长了甜菜碱的半衰期并增加了其体内循环时间。生物分布实验证实,吸入给药时,甜菜碱制剂在肺组织中积累。药效学分析的结果进一步证实,模型组的右心室收缩压、平均肺动脉压和右心室肥厚指数增加,而吸入甜菜碱可抑制这些病理变化,使其达到与对照组相似的水平。综上所述,这些结果表明,吸入甜菜碱是治疗 PAH 诱导的 RVF 的一种有前途的策略。
